will do a bigger update later this week, but here are some pictures of the gearbox, a Tremec TR-3550




compared to the old t5




together with the box i got a propshaft(that needs to be shortened, as i am moving the engine backwards), a 4-paddle clutch, a hydraulic release-bearing and a bracket

FrodeH: it's pretty much the same, just the lever that sits further front on the box, but as i'm moving the engine backwards it shouldn't be a problem. i know that other guys that have the engine in the standard position needs to cut out a small section at the front of the transmission-tunnell.
